Securities Exam Cheat Sheet: Rule 506(b) vs. 506(c){
When navigating the complex world of funding, understanding Regulation D and its various rules is crucial, particularly for those preparing for the Series 7 exam. Two essential provisions under Regulation D are Rule 506(b) and Rule 506(c), which outline private placements of securities.
- Rule 506(b) permits offerings to an unlimited number of accredited investors and up to thirty non-accredited investors.
- Regulation 506(c) grants a more adjustable strategy, permitting general solicitation and advertising to potential investors, assuming all investors are accredited.
Keep in mind that each rule has distinct requirements regarding investor assessment, presentations, and submissions. For a in-depth understanding, consult the SEC's official materials.

Reg D
Regulation D, also known as Reg D, is a set of exemptions within the Securities Act of 1933. These exemptions allow companies to raise capital through private placements without having to register their securities with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). There are several different types of transactions under Regulation D, each with its own unique requirements. Some of the most common types include Rule 504, Rule 506(b), and Rule 506(c).
- Companies can utilize Regulation D to attract investments from a limited number of accredited investors. These investors are typically individuals with high net worth or substantial financial experience.
- Regulation D offerings commonly involve private placements, which are transactions that are not open to the general public.
- Compliance with Regulation D is essential for companies seeking to raise capital privately. Failure to comply can result in significant penalties.
A S-1 Filing: A Guide to Initial Public Offerings to Investors
The S-1 filing is a significant document in the world of finance. It serves as a registration statement filed by a company with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) when it decides to go public through an initial public offering (IPO). This extensive document provides a abundance of insights about the company, its operations, business performance, and the proposed IPO. Investors use the S-1 to conduct informed decisions about whether to invest in the company's shares.
The S-1 typically includes sections on the company's history, management, products and services, market position, competition, financial data, risk factors, and the use of proceeds. Understanding the information presented in an S-1 is crucial for investors to assess the potential risks and rewards associated with an IPO.
